Vocal Notes

Singing I Will Always Love You: what your voice is in for

The Dolly Parton original of I Will Always Love You is a completely different assignment from the towering cover most people hear in their heads: it is a tender country farewell, not a power ballad. The researched range, A3 to E5, moves in gentle arcs, with a spoken interlude in the middle and a modest lift in the final choruses. The deciding element is restraint: the song's power is in what it declines to do, and importing the famous later fireworks breaks the original's spell.

The technique is country tenderness: light, straight-tone verses that bloom into a soft vibrato on the held notes, with the falsetto-tinged top approached gently. Mezzos hold the entire range inside their band, and the stored key math confirms no shift from A major. Altos stretch two semitones at the top; the three semitone drop to F# major settles them. Sopranos lose the bottom three semitones to breath. Worth knowing: Parton wrote this song and recorded it years before it became one of the most famous covers in pop history, so singing it her way is not the lesser choice, it is the source.

Practice cue: speak the interlude aloud to someone imaginary until it stops feeling awkward, then sing the final chorus straight afterward. The join between talk and song is the performance.
